A chimney sweep will do a complete chimney cleaning to eliminate any kind of deposits, residue, creosote, and also obstructions from the chimney. Filthy, damaged deteriorating, and blocked chimneys cause injuries and fires yearly. If you use you fire place or wood burning stove, the National Fire Protection Association recommends having your chimney inspected and also swept once-a-year in order to prevent fires.

What does a chimney sweep do?

A chimney service professional will carry out a total cleaning of your chimney. Cleaning logs are truly ineffective and are not advised. They will not remove all the soot and creosote buildup out of the chimney like hand cleaning.

Step 1: Protecting

To start, a cleaning service technician will protect the inside of your home by spreading out tarps over the room, floor, as well as fireplace. They will cover the fire place with vinyl sheeting, placing an commercial vacuum pipe right into the fire place, and will then tape and seal off the fire place. They'll attach extension pipes and run them to the commercial vacuum cleaner with a fine micron filter which sits outside. This will trap the fine residue, creosote, and other dust later.

Step 2: Sweeping

Next off, they will brush the whole chimney with hand held brushes, and brushes with extension rods. Normally they will start on top of the smokeshaft and work downward, very carefully brushing all the surfaces. Your chimney sweep will clean the flue, the damper, the smoke chamber, the smoke shelf, and the firebox.

Step 3: Clean Up

They will then peel back a tiny area of the plastic sheeting and use a variety of brushes inside. Following this, everything will be vacuumed and cleaned. The plastic sheet and tarps will be moved outside, cleared off and tucked back into their vehicle.

Just what is creosote?

Creosote is a brown, oily, tar-like substance which develops from burning wood or coal. It starts as a loose, downy accumulation which initially can be brushed away easily. As it accumulates more, it ends up being tar-like, and is more difficult to remove, in some cases requiring the use of scrapers to remove it. If left uncleaned, and more layers develop, the creosote hardens.

When a fire is burned in the fireplace or wood stove, the smoke becomes really hot. Hardened creosote can begin to drip as well as melt like wax. Once the build up of creosote is really heavy, it restricts the air movement through the chimney flue. The restricted air flow causes creosote to build up even quicker.

Is creosote unsafe?

Creosote is hazardous in a couple of different ways. It's toxic and unsafe for your health, and it places your home in danger of fires.

Carbon monoxide gas

Creosote build up causes lessened air movement and this can allow carbon monoxide to build up inside your home while a fire is burning. Carbon monoxide gas is an odorless and also colorless gas which can trigger flu-like symptoms, and can even cause death.

Creosote Toxicity

Besides the carbon monoxide accumulation, creosote itself is poisonous. It could cause inflamed skin and eyes, respiratory system problems, and is carcinogenic (cancer creating).

Fire Risk

The most dangerous feature of creosote is that it is unbelievably combustible. It's the most typical source of chimney fires. While chimneys are made to hold up against a high degree of heat, the strength of a chimney fire can promptly exceed this level.

How often should my chimney be cleaned?

How often a chimney ought to be cleaned depends of just how often you use it and what materials you burn inside. Gas burning fireplaces ought to be checked every year. Although they burn cleaner, moisture, debris, fractures and various other issues can develop which can permit carbon monoxide gas to enter the house.

Oil burning flues should be cleaned yearly to prevent residue from developing.

Because wood burning fire places and stoves produce even more soot and creosote, they ought to be swept much more regularly. A good rule of thumb is to have your chimney swept after a cord of wood has been burned inside.
